Speeding
There are numerous legal challenges that can be made in 'speeding' cases, both as to the technology employed and the way in which the prosecution seek to present it; whilst the least serious speeding offence carries only 3 penalty points these offences represent the single most common cause of an accumulation of 12 penalty points and the consequential risk of a disqualification on the grounds of 'totting up'.
